Philippines entry requirements for Kazakhstan passport holders
Kazakhstan passport holders can visit the Philippines without a visa for up to 30 days. This visa-free entry is valid for tourism or business visits in 2026. Ensure your passport is valid for at least 6 months from your arrival date.
Entry requirements
| Requirement | Details | Status |
|---|---|---|
| Valid passport Must be valid for at least 6 months beyond your departure date from the Philippines | Philippines immigration strictly enforces the 6-month passport validity rule. If your passport expires sooner, you will be denied boarding. Airlines check this before issuing a boarding pass. | Required |
| Return or onward ticket Proof of departure from the Philippines within 30 days | Immigration officers routinely ask for a return or onward ticket at Manila, Cebu, and Clark airports. Without one, you may be refused entry or forced to buy a ticket on the spot. Budget airlines are especially strict about this at check-in. | Recommended |
| Proof of accommodation Hotel booking or host invitation letter | Immigration may ask where you're staying for the first few nights. Have a printed hotel confirmation or a letter from your host with their address and contact number. A vague answer like 'I'll find a place' can trigger secondary inspection. | Recommended |
| Proof of funds Cash, bank statement, or credit card showing sufficient means | Officers may ask to see proof you can support yourself during your stay. Carry at least ₱50,000 (around $900 USD) equivalent in cash or a recent bank statement. Credit cards with a visible limit also work. | Recommended |

Transiting through Philippines
Kazakhstan passport holders transiting through the Philippines do not need a transit visa if they remain airside and have a confirmed onward ticket within 24 hours.
- Holders of valid US, Schengen, UK, Australian, or Japanese visas may transit without visa for up to 72 hours in some cases.
